What does an archaeologist study?

An ancient civilization is the subject of archaeology. Archaeologists are curious about how people lived, worked, traded, traversed the landscape, and believed in the past. We might be able to comprehend our own society and that of other cultures better if we can understand the past. Identifying plant and animal remains is a field of expertise for some archaeologists.

To detect plant or blood remains on artifacts, other people might collaborate with geneticists or forensic experts. They can learn what people were consuming and what materials they were using for clothing and shelter by doing this.

Additionally, the age of an archaeological site or the historical environment can be established using plant and animal remains.
